March 10th, 2018

The Office of the Commissioner of Baseball announced today that Kansas City Royals outfielder Jorge Bonifacio has received an 80-game suspension without pay after testing positive for Boldenone, a performance-enhancing substance in violation of Major League Baseball's Joint Drug Prevention and Treatment Program.
Bonifacio's 80-game suspension will commence at the start of the 2018 regular season.
